Transaction 883d85e50614e06ed55bfc44601c426441c34f1ad6a67e51f2a25f06b1184fa3

block
b666dbc4d8da8f9beac89dab3440547eaece6e64f1fd17e766ba8ade6315f134

1 Input

21 Outputs